First you need a good solid clear basking bulb to keep surface basking temps of 95-100 for a 6 month old dragon or 105-110 for a baby younger than 6 months- here are 3 of them that can be used
start w/ a 100 watt Flukers Basking Bulb Incandescent Reptile Light
https://03.cdn37.se/mL/images/2.173586/arcadia-halogen-heat-lamp-e27-100-w.jpeg
a digital probe thermometer is going to tell you what wattage you need you want two of them one for basking side the other cool side Zoo Med Digital Thermometer for Terrariums
next one good UVB there are 3 to choose from - for a tank of 40+ gallons a 24" fixture will be good placement and distance for the UVB is determined by the screen on the tank
Zoo Med ReptiSun T5 HO High Output Terrarium Hood this comes w/ a 5.0 bulb you need this bulb
22" Zoo Med ReptiSun 10.0 UVB T5 HO High Output Fluorescent Bulb
this one can be found at PetSmart you want the 24 watt 12% bulb
or this one you will need to change the bulb out to the Reptisun posted above for this fixture you want the 2 ft or 24" https://hydrobuilder.com/sunblaster...mp.html?opts=eyJhdHRyaWJ1dGU5MDEiOiI2NjEwIn0=
this is all you need for lighting at this point - if in time when winter comes and you need heat at night we can help you there - please post back on here when you get your tank set up for help w/ placement of the UVB and any other questions you have

Uvb's should not be the complete length of the tank-- dragons need to be able to sit in their tanks w/ out having to hide from it- calcium D 3 for a dragon till 1 year along w/ vitamins w/ beta carotene dusted on the insects calcium D 3 5 x per week ONCE per feeding vitamins 2 x per week ONCE per feeding lightly coated please--

Karrie is right, it's usually recommended to have an area in their tank where they can retreat from the
UVB as well as from heat to cool down or get out of the sun, so to speak. That is essentially what they
would do in nature, so as keepers, we try to emulate nature as closely as we can.
Supplementation is important & I always say moderation is the key. We can help with brands as well,
